You may like selling on marketplaces like Amazon, Flipkart, or launch an online store of yours. While conducting online trade, your business needs to comply with the regulations & laws created by Government authorities. To conduct e-trade in India, you need to follow the Information Technology Act, 2000 (IT Act 2000), which ensures compliance with cyber laws.
